What is 39/70 Divided By 7/2

Answer: 3970÷72\frac{39}{70}\div\frac{7}{2} = 39245\frac{39}{245}

Solving 3970÷72\frac{39}{70}\div\frac{7}{2}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

3970÷72=3970×27\frac{39}{70} \div \frac{7}{2} = \frac{39}{70} \times \frac{2}{7}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 39×2=7839 \times 2 = 78
  • Multiply the Denominators: 70×7=49070 \times 7 = 490
  • Form the New Fraction: 3970×72=78490\frac{39}{70} \times \frac{7}{2} = \frac{78}{490}

Let's Simplify 78490\frac{78}{490}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 7878 and 490490. The GCD of 7878 and 490490 is 22.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:78÷2490÷2=39245\frac{78 \div 2}{490 \div 2} = \frac{39}{245}

Answer 3970÷72=39245\frac{39}{70}\div\frac{7}{2} = \frac{39}{245}
